Book: Loonshots: How to Nurture the Crazy Ideas That Win Wars, Cure Diseases, and Transform Industries by Safi Bachall


Book Description: Loonshots reveals a surprising new way of thinking about the mysteries of group behavior that challenges everything we thought we knew about nurturing radical breakthroughs. Bachall, a physicist and entrepreneur, shows why teams, companies, or any group with a mission will suddenly change from embracing new ideas to rejecting them, just as flowing water will suddenly change into brittle ice. Mountains of print have been written about culture. Loonshots identifies the small shifts in structure that control this transition, the same way that temperature controls the change from water to ice.


Reflection:

Create the environment / ecosystem to foster and encourage people to find and live their purpose, whatever that may be. That is my life's mission.


In order to do that, you have to be a Gardener and not a Moses, as the author says in the book.


Being a gardener means creating the conditions and structure needed for plants to grow and thrive. Being a Moses means being the hero that leads a group of people to the promised land. I don't want to be the hero with all the answers. I want to be the designer that helps all the Moses' out there in this world to find, live, and fulfill their life of purpose.
